10 facts about this song
Release and Popularity"Dance Macabre" was released as the second single from Swedish rock band Ghost's fourth studio album, "Prequelle", in 2018. It quickly became one of their most popular songs.

Silver CertificationThe song was certified Silver by the British Phonographic Industry (BPI) for sales of over 200,000 copies in the UK.

Chart Performance"Dance Macabre" reached number 1 on Billboard's Mainstream Rock chart in the United States.

AwardsThe song won the "Best Song" award at the Bandit Rock Awards in 2018.

Music VideoThe official music video for "Dance Macabre" was directed by Zev Deans, who is known for his visually striking and often surreal work. The video was released on October 17, 2018.

Themes and InterpretationThe song is interpreted to be about the Black Plague that hit Europe in the 14th century, referencing to the 'dance macabre', a common allegory drawn in medieval times to represent the universality of death.

Musical Style"Dance Macabre" is noted for its departure from Ghost's usual heavy metal style, gravitating towards a more disco-influenced rock sound. It's catchy, with a beat that mirrors a dance rhythm.

Critical ReceptionThe song was met with positive reviews from music critics. It was often praised for its catchy chorus and overall musical arrangement.

Live PerformancesGhost has performed "Dance Macabre" during many of their concerts, as it's become a crowd favorite. During performances, members of the band are known to wear masks and elaborate costumes, enhancing the theatrical experience.
